Job Title: Maintenance Assistant Location: Higford School, Near Shifnal, Shropshire TF11 9ET Salary: £12.50 per hour Hours: 25 hours per week, Monday to Friday Contract: Permanent, Term Time Only UK applicants only. This role does not offer sponsorship. As part of our continued growth, we now have a fantastic opportunity for a Maintenance Assistant to join our close-knit team at Higford School, part of Options Autism. About the Role We’re looking for a reliable and proactive Maintenance Assistant to join our on-site Facilities Team at Higford School. You’ll help maintain and improve the school’s buildings, grounds, equipment, and plant, ensuring a safe and welcoming environment for pupils and staff. You’ll be responsible for both planned and reactive maintenance, supporting site safety, and ensuring compliance with health and safety standards. Ideal candidates will have experience in a trade, facilities, or maintenance role and be confident working independently or as part of a team. Key responsibilities include: General repairs, maintenance, and refurbishment Regular site checks and compliance with PPM schedules Supporting fire drills and alarm testing Keeping external areas safe and clear Liaising with contractors and suppliers Using and storing tools and chemicals safely (COSHH) Contributing to risk assessments and safety procedures Essential: Experience in a trade or maintenance role Knowledge of health & safety procedures Good communication and teamwork skills Reliable, discreet, and resilient Desirable: Experience in an education or care setting First Aid qualification Understanding of safe working practices About Us Options Higford is a specialist school set in 28 acres of beautiful Shropshire countryside. We provide a high quality, holistic education for up to 60 autistic students who also have associated behavioural needs. Class groups have five students in with at least 1:1 staffing. We provide personalised curriculums for each student based on their individual needs and aim to support them to make progress academically, socially, with skills for life, regulating their emotions and accessing the community.
